Impact of training and development on employee development aspect of job satisfaction at Amara Raja Batteries Pvt Ltd.

Training and development became vital for organizations in the dynamic business environment with cut-throat competition. Many organizations are willing to invest in it. Job Satisfaction is necessary for employees to give higher productivity which also benefits organizations. It further reduces the turnover ratio and helps retain the skillful workforce. This study aims to find the association between training and development and employee development aspect of job satisfaction. Training satisfaction was divided into four variables such as Satisfaction with Training Session, Training Content Satisfaction, Trainer Satisfaction and Transfer of Learning. High to a moderately significant positive relationship is found between Employee development aspect of job satisfaction and Training satisfaction variables. The organization must concentrate on variables with the least positive relationship to ensure the highest satisfaction for the employees.

Implementation of wireless farming using IoT

As we know there are many issues surrounding our agriculture sector today lack of proper technology has caused a decline in production in the recent years. As in other countries, we see that there are many technological advancements that have helped in the increase in Production. IoT is one of the technologies that can make a very large impact on the agriculture sector. IoT stands for Internet of things it means that things will be connected to the internet and communicate with each other. In our system we have designed a system that can monitor parameters like temperature, humidity, Gas levels, Light detection, etc. all these parameters will be monitored locally, our system will be connected to the internet via a Wi-Fi module. All the data that has been collected by the system then will be uploaded to the server where it will be displayed using graphs and will be available for analysis.

Optimized short text embedding for bilingual similarity using Probase and BabelNet

Most existing methodologies for text classification represent text as vectors of words, to be specific "bag-of-words." This content portrayal results in a high dimensionality of feature space and much of the time experiences surface jumbling. When it comes to short texts, these become even more serious because of their shortness and sparsity and with the bilingual similarity of text it gets more difficult. This paper proposes an approach to deal with both sparsity and computational complexity of bilingual similarity of short text. English short text is mapped with Probase and Hindi short text is mapped with BabelNet a knowledge base with coverage of words and concepts for 248 languages. A semantic network is created to manipulate the word to word and concept to concept correlation. Unlike the earlier approaches of embedding, words and concepts from both English and Hindi short texts are treated separately to yield word embedding (Word2Vec) and concept embedding (Concept2Vec) respectively. The similarity between bilingual short texts is computed using the skip-gram based word embedding and concept embedding. When evaluated with Pilot and STSS 131 short text benchmark datasets, the proposed optimized bilingual short text embedding gives better similarity score

An experimental study on high performance fibre reinforced concrete

Concrete is the most extensively used construction material in the world. The main ingredient of conventional concrete is Portland cement. However, the conventional concrete is of low compressive strength, split tensile strength, flexural strength. In current research is going to carry out the test on latex modified steel fiber reinforced concrete. According to various research papers, it has been found that steel fiber gives maximum strength as compare to other fiber. Hence, steel fiber(straight) of two different percentage i.e 0.5% and 1% with incorporation of styrene butadiene rubber(SBR) latex polymer in concrete modified with a percentage 10% of M25 grade, two different mix proportion is cast. The comparison between conventional concrete and HPFRC were found out by different test above. The various parameter s like load carrying capacity, ductility character, and stress-strain variation has to be analyzed.

Wearable asthma prediction device

The paper presents the design for a wearable device to predict asthma attacks for all age groups. The design is developed based on environmental conditions and patient attack history. The wearable device uses temperature/humidity, dust sensors that monitor the surrounding atmospheric conditions and incorporates a machine learning algorithm (decision trees) for prediction of an attack in advance. Concepts of the Internet of Things are used for cloud storage and wireless connectivity with a handheld device, such as a smartphone.
